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2002.09.30;
Скачать: CL | DM;

Вниз

Два update - 1 транзакция   Найти похожие ветки 

 
Шурик Ш   (2002-09-09 18:51) [0]

Подскажите, пожалуйста, как можно сделать два Update"а в одной транзакции, чтобы она выполнялись (не выполнялись) вместе?


 
3JIA9I CyKA ©   (2002-09-09 18:57) [1]

BDE?


 
Val ©   (2002-09-09 18:58) [2]

см. TDatabase.StartTransaction


 
Шурик Ш   (2002-09-09 19:01) [3]

Может я что-то не то говорю... А нельзя ли сделать два Update"а в одном SQL-запросе?


 
Val ©   (2002-09-09 19:06) [4]

Может я что-то не то говорю...
точно что-то не то. конкретизируйте задачу.


 
3JIA9I CyKA ©   (2002-09-09 19:10) [5]

Ну и какая СУБД-я?


 
Desdechado ©   (2002-09-09 20:05) [6]

в одном запросе - нет. в одной транзакции - да.


 
MsGuns ©   (2002-09-09 21:31) [7]

>3JIA9I CyKA © (09.09.02 19:10)
>Ну и какая СУБД-я?

Имеется в виду поддержка сервером транзакций ?
Но у меня возник вопрос чисто теоретический

Есть:
- Paradox, BDE
- Grid (к примеру), связанный с TQuery, где выборка из белее чем одной таблицы
- TUpdateSQL

Меняю в тек.строке содержимое 2 ячеек, связанных с полями разных таблиц, даю Post + FlushBuffers.
Поменяется сразу в обеих таблицах ?

(Понимаю, что понятие "транзакция" к Paradox`у применимо весьма абстрактно)






 
Desdechado ©   (2002-09-10 10:20) [8]

2 MsGuns © (09.09.02 21:31)
FlushBuffers тут, имхо, без толку
Post без ApplyUpdates не имеет смысла в этом случае
а вот как будет меняться - зависит от того, что впишешь в UpdateSQL


 
MsGuns ©   (2002-09-10 11:14) [9]

>Desdechado © (10.09.02 10:20)

>FlushBuffers тут, имхо, без толку

Sorry, cos ! Ессно, ApplyUpdates !



Страницы: 1 вся ветка

Текущий архив: 2002.09.30;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.013 c
14-98269
Esu
2002-09-03 13:57
2002.09.30
.NET forever ;)


1-98099
Serg455
2002-09-19 01:32
2002.09.30
MessageBox


14-98305
Leviathan
2002-09-03 12:02
2002.09.30
Халтурка по программированию


14-98306
Карлсон
2002-09-03 20:39
2002.09.30
У кого какой модем?


1-98031
LEV
2002-09-18 21:56
2002.09.30
ВОПРОС